Gym Instructor

Occupation scope and impact

Gym instructors work both independently and as part of a team. They play a key role in customer experience and member retention, while motivating clients to adhere to exercise to support long-term, health-related behaviour change. 

  • You use your technical knowledge to conduct assessments, consultations and inductions, providing sound demonstrations of gym-based exercise and equipment. 
  • You know how to conduct pre-exercise screening and when individuals should be referred to other exercise or health professionals. 
  • You plan safe and effective gym-based exercise programmes while providing ongoing supervision, monitoring and programme review to ensure that they are engaging varied and progressive to the customer’s needs and goals. 
  • You provide a positive customer experience by routinely ‘walking the gym floor’ to engage and build rapport with customers and to support safe and effective exercise technique. 
  • You have responsibility for health and safety and cleaning relevant to their role within the gym environment. 
  • You provide high levels of customer care and service excellence as a first point of contact, and will assist with any customer feedback, as they take responsibility for the customer experience.

If your CIMSPA recognised entry qualification is dated over 5 years from the date of your application, you will be required to evidence:

  • At least 1 CPD point of endorsed
  • Or 4 hours of non-endorsed CPD.

Awarding organisation certificates display some or all of the following:

  • Awarding organisation’s logo e.g. Active IQ, YMCA Awards, Innovate Awarding, Focus Awards, VTCT
  • Award title e.g. Active IQ Level 3 Diploma in Fitness Instructing and Personal Training
  • Qualification Accreditation Number (QAN) e.g. 600/4941/8
  • Date of issue
  • Certificate number
  • ’Ofqual’ logo

Please note: A Unit Credit certificate, letter of confirmation or certificate issued by a Training Provider are not accepted to ensure a standardised and robust application process.
